CHEESE BALL SPREAD
"This rich creamy spread looks so festive with flecks of green onion and red pimiento dotting with cheddar cheese," relates field editor Sundra Hauck of Bogalusa, Louisiana. "It's a crowd-pleaser at any party."
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Appetizers
Time 10m
Yield 1 cheese ball (1-1/2 cups).
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- In a bowl, beat cream cheese until fluffy. Beat in cheddar cheese, onions, pimientos, butter and Worcestershire sauce. Press into a small bowl; smooth top. Cover and refrigerate. Remove from the refrigerator 15 minutes before unmolding. Serve with crackers.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 91 calories, Fat 8g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 28mg cholesterol, Sodium 119mg sodium, Carbohydrate 1g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 3g protein.
CHEESE BALL
A perfect snack to serve at holiday gatherings, this pecan-coated cheese ball is a party favorite. Serve it with raw vegetables and crisp crackers.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Appetizers
Time 2h50m
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- In a large bowl, with an electric mixer, beat cream cheese with cheddar,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, and a generous pinch of pepper until well combined. Mix in 1/4 cup pecans. Cover cheese mixture with plastic wrap, and chill at least 2 1/2 hours or up to overnight.
- Divide the cheese mixture in half, and shape each half into a ball. Spread remaining 3/4 cup pecans on a plate, and roll balls in pecans to coat completely, pressing nuts to adhere. Serve chilled.
BACON CHEDDAR CHEESE BALL SPREAD
After looking at many cheese ball recipes that didn't fit my family's tastes, I made one up to serve on New Year's Eve. Everyone loved and it was super simple to put together. I didn't roll my cheese ball in chopped nuts, but you could certainly do that or even roll it in additional crumbled bacon.
Provided by Karen..
Categories Spreads
Time 10m
Yield 16 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ine all ingredients in a med-large size bowl.
- If your cream cheese is soft enough, you can stir this by hand or you can use a hand-mixer until well combined.
- Spoon out onto plastic wrap big enough to fold over top and form cheese mixture into a smooth bowl, wrapping plastic wrap around ball to seal.
- (If desired, roll cheese ball into chopped nuts or additional cooked and crumbled bacon before wrapping.).
- Place in refrigerator for 1-2 hours so flavors blend.
- Serve with crackers, bagel chips, veggies, etc.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 93.7, Fat 8.7, SaturatedFat 4.9, Cholesterol 26, Sodium 118.2, Carbohydrate 0.8, Sugar 0.5, Protein 3.2
GRANDMA'S CLASSIC CHEESE BALL
My grandmother made this classic cheese ball every Christmas. It's simple and very tasty.
Provided by Sharon Helms
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Dips and Spreads Recipes Cheese Dips and Spreads Recipes Cheese Ball Recipes
Time 8h25m
Yield 24
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ine 2 ounces cream cheese, blue cheese, and vinegar in a small bowl. Add water, stir until creamy, and transfer to a larger bowl.
- Add remaining cream cheese, processed cheese spread, onion, and onion powder; mix until well combined. Mix in 1/2 cup walnuts until incorporated and shape into a ball.
- Spread plastic wrap on the counter and spread remaining walnuts over top. Roll cheese ball in nuts until completely covered, then place into a bowl to help it keep its shape. Refrigerate until firm, 8 hours to overnight.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 156.3 calories, Carbohydrate 2.6 g, Cholesterol 26.6 mg, Fat 15 g, Fiber 0.7 g, Protein 4.1 g, SaturatedFat 6.1 g, Sodium 162.3 mg, Sugar 0.4 g

- Brie and Cranberry Cheese Ball. Hello, is it Brie you're looking for? This festive cheese ball with dried cranberries, Brie, and cream cheese is perfect for bringing to holiday parties and office potlucks to spread on crackers or baguette slices.
- Celebration Cheese Ball With Pecans. Can we celebrate with a cheese ball? Yes, pecan. Cheddar and cream cheese get a lift from onion and garlic and a crunch from pecans in this game-day and holiday favorite that's rolled in chopped nuts.
- Bacon and Fig Cheese Ball. Here's a recipe that combines two classic flavors into one cheesy (in a good way.) appetizer. Fig jam, crispy crumbled bacon, scallions, cheddar, and cream cheese combine to form a spread that's great for all of your festive gatherings, from holiday brunches to bridal showers.
- Pineapple Cheese Ball. Say aloha to a cheese ball packed with tropical flavor. Crushed pineapples add sweetness, while chopped green bell pepper and green onion lend texture and freshness.
- Bacon and Smoked Gouda Cheese Ball. Think you can keep your party guests from demolishing this nut-free party cheese ball? Gouda luck. Yes, you guessed it—it's made with smoked Gouda, plus cream cheese, and a few other easy-to-find ingredients.
- Greek Cheese Ball. Enjoy a Greek getaway without even leaving the couch. Rich Kalamata olives, salty feta, fresh green peppers, and creamy Greek yogurt are just a few of the treasures you'll find inside.
- Blue Cheese Ball. You won't feel blue once you get a taste of this classic party spread. Simply form a cheese ball out of blended blue cheese crumbles, cream cheese, and black olives, then cover with walnuts and snipped fresh chives.
- Jalapeno Peach Cheese Ball of Darkness. Don't be afraid of the cheese ball. This chillingly good Halloween starter is coated in black sesame seeds for a dark and creepy look, but sweetness lurks inside in the form of fruit preserves added to the cream cheese filling.
- Vegan Party Cheese Ball. Move on over, dairy—there's a new "cheese" ball in town. This vegan appetizer gets its creamy texture from a blended mixture of soaked cashews, nutritional yeast, and vegan cream cheese, with lemon and a few spices added for flavor.
- Festive Party Cheese Ball with Pecans. This retro appetizer is made from a simple combination of cheeses that are shaped into a festive ball, then rolled in finely chopped pecans.
